Dudhala Dayalwala Population - Haridwar, Uttarakhand

Dudhala Dayalwala is a medium size village located in Hardwar Tehsil of Haridwar district, Uttarakhand with total 228 families residing. The Dudhala Dayalwala village has population of 1138 of which 619 are males while 519 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Dudhala Dayalwala village population of children with age 0-6 is 190 which makes up 16.70 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Dudhala Dayalwala village is 838 which is lower than Uttarakhand state average of 963. Child Sex Ratio for the Dudhala Dayalwala as per census is 959, higher than Uttarakhand average of 890.

Dudhala Dayalwala village has lower literacy rate compared to Uttarakhand. In 2011, literacy rate of Dudhala Dayalwala village was 63.82 % compared to 78.82 % of Uttarakhand. In Dudhala Dayalwala Male literacy stands at 75.48 % while female literacy rate was 49.53 %.

Caste Factor

There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) and Schedule Tribe(ST) in Dudhala Dayalwala village of Haridwar district.

Work Profile

In Dudhala Dayalwala village out of total population, 528 were engaged in work activities. 28.79 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 71.21 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 528 workers engaged in Main Work, 107 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 15 were Agricultural labourer.
